The Rome News-Tribune, December 8, 2001
Submitted by
BETTY ANN FOWLER PERRY
Mrs. Betty Ann Perry, 66, of 320 Third St.,
Shannon, died Thursday night (Dec. 6, 2001)
at the residence. Mrs Perry was born in
Fulton County, Ga., on Nov. 28, 1935, the
daughter of the late John Hugh and Daisy
Louise Parker Fowler. She was a homemaker
and was of the Church of God Faith.
She was preceded in death by a son, Donnie
Glen Perry, in 1993 and her husband, Harry
Glen Perry Jr., in 1994, to whom she was
married on May 3, 1952.
Survivors include three daughters, Debbie Grace
and Linda Miles, both of Shannon, and Glenda
Perry of Calhoun; three sons, Thomas, John and
Timothy Perry, all of Shannon; one brother, Joe
Fowler (Janice), of Rosedale. Seven grandchildren,
three great-grandchildren and neices and nephews
also survive.
Funeral services for Mrs. Perry will be held
Monday afternoon at 1 p.m. from the graveside
of East View Cemetery with the Rev. Jimmy
Timms officiating. Interment will follow in the
family lot at East View Cemetery.
The family will receive friends at Fred Talley's
Parkview Chapel Funeral Home this evening
from 7 until 9 p.m. and at other hours will be
at the residence.
Fred Talley's Parkview Chapel Funeral Home
has charge of the funeral arrangements.
